AI Customer Support Agent Platforms -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Leading platforms like Intercom Fin report autonomous resolution rates in the range of 50-70% for well-configured deployments backed by comprehensive knowledge bases, directly reducing ticket volume reaching human agents
  • Per-resolution pricing models (such as Intercom Fin at $0.99 per resolution) let growing teams pay only when the AI actually solves a customer's problem, avoiding wasted spend on unanswered or escalated conversations
  • Multi-agent architectures allow enterprises to deploy specialized bots for billing, technical support, and onboarding simultaneously, pushing overall automation rates higher across support operations
  • Knowledge base ingestion means the AI stays current with product changes automatically—when help articles are updated, the agent's answers update without manual retraining
  • Seamless escalation to human agents preserves the full conversation transcript and customer sentiment context, so customers never repeat themselves after a handoff
  • Native multi-language support enables a single deployment to serve global customers without maintaining separate support teams per region

Cons

  • Per-resolution fees (e.g., $0.99 per conversation on Intercom Fin) can accumulate at scale for companies with high ticket volumes exceeding 10,000/month, requiring careful cost modeling against human agent alternatives
  • AI agents struggle with emotionally charged interactions such as billing disputes, service outage complaints, or account terminations, where scripted empathy feels hollow and can escalate frustration
  • Initial knowledge base preparation is labor-intensive—organizations with outdated, fragmented, or inconsistent documentation often spend 4-8 weeks curating content before the AI performs adequately
  • Platform lock-in is significant because conversation training data, custom workflows, and integrations are tightly coupled to the vendor's ecosystem, making migration costly and disruptive
  • Accuracy degrades sharply for niche or technical products where the AI encounters edge cases not covered in the knowledge base, leading to confident-sounding but incorrect answers that erode customer trust

Alhena AI -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Zero-hallucination guarantee grounds every response in verified catalog and policy data, reducing brand risk from fabricated answers
  • Revenue attribution traces individual AI conversations to actual purchases, giving clear ROI visibility that most competitors lack
  • Sub-48-hour deployment on Shopify without developer involvement lowers the barrier for non-technical ecommerce teams
  • Multi-agent architecture separates sales guidance from support resolution, allowing each function to be optimized independently
  • Published case studies from recognizable brands (Victoria Beckham, Tatcha, Manawa) show 20–300% conversion lifts and 20–38% AOV increases
  • AI visibility optimization addresses an emerging channel—getting products recommended by ChatGPT, Gemini, and Perplexity—that few competitors cover

Cons

  • Usage-based pricing at $1.10 per conversation can become expensive at high volumes, especially for low-margin or high-traffic stores with many non-purchasing visitors
  • Performance is heavily dependent on the quality and completeness of product data and knowledge base content fed into the system during setup
  • Primarily optimized for ecommerce and retail verticals, making it a poor fit for SaaS, B2B, or non-retail customer support use cases
  • Limited public documentation on customization depth—brands with highly specialized workflows or complex conditional logic may find the out-of-box capabilities constraining
  • Smaller ecosystem and fewer third-party integrations compared to established customer support platforms like Zendesk or Intercom
